Output 96586a364a87a30cbbc04790423206a7208825d757229fa860e1669dd619220d:0

value
150384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a005196b93013eb42689a47a650f548e2a5e9c0f OP_EQUAL
address
3GH89YPfXTUvmaefWGUn3u4vjrnNgwYB9D
transaction
96586a364a87a30cbbc04790423206a7208825d757229fa860e1669dd619220d
spent
true